Step 1. Given data 

The given equation for verification is

cos(sin-1v+cos-1(v))=0

02

Step 2. Proof

As knownsin-1v+cos-1(v)=π2⋯(i)

Use equation i in the given equation

cos(sin-1v+cos-1(v))=cosπ2

we knowcosπ2=0

Socos(sin-1v+cos-1(v))=cosπ2cos(sin-1v+cos-1(v))=0
